Sentenced to Be a Hero Brings Classic Hero Tropes Into Its Epic Fantasy Adventure

The second episode of Sentenced to Be a Hero slows down the action to develop a compelling story centered on Xylo’s desire for revenge. What makes this episode work so well is how cleverly it introduces elements that support the series’ main idea: those punished by the system are forced to obey, even though the system labels them as criminals. As Xylo and his companions act with genuine heroism, they increasingly prove themselves to be true heroes, surpassing the supposedly righteous Holy Knights who are meant to protect everyone.

The latest episode continues to explore these themes, showcasing them through Xylo and his companions. Despite his odd behavior, Norgalle has acted more like a true hero than the Holy Knights have so far. We also see how Tatsuya’s constant reincarnations have left him deeply troubled, emphasizing the harshness of his fate. The episode adds emotional weight by introducing people transformed into faeries by the Demon Blight. The impact of freeing them, knowing their families are still waiting, is powerfully portrayed, especially through Teoritta’s reactions.

What truly makes Sentenced to Be a Hero stand out is its compelling portrayal of Xylo’s revenge quest unexpectedly leading him towards heroism. A prime example is when he bravely enters the tunnel to save the faeries, determined to protect Teoritta from harm. These scenes powerfully demonstrate that Xylo is fundamentally a good person, even though in this world, heroic acts are seen as criminal. As the story unfolds, Xylo is poised to fight against this unfairness and reshape the definition of a hero, potentially surpassing even the revered Holy Knights.
